How to Make Double Chocolate Muffins Low Fat

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a 12-cup muffin tin with paper liners or grease well.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our, ¾ cup unsweetened cocoa powder, 1 ½ teaspoons baking powder, ¾ teaspoon baking soda, ¾ teaspoon salt, and 1 cup granulated sugar.
  3. Stir in 1 ½ cups semi-sweet chocolate chips.
  4. In a medium bowl, whisk together 1 cup low-fat buttermilk, ½ cup unsweetened applesauce, 2 large eggs, 1 teaspoon vanilla extract, and ½ cup vegetable oil.
  5.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and gently stir until just combined. Do not overmix.
  6. Spoon batter into prepared muffin cups, filling each about ¾ full.
  7.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Let muffins cool in the tin for 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.
